Park Aerospace Corp. Declares Cash Dividend
March 07 2025 - 10:23AM
The Board of Directors of Park Aerospace Corp. (NYSE-PKE) has
declared a regular quarterly cash dividend of $0.125 per share
payable May 2, 2025 to shareholders of record at the close of
business on April 2, 2025.
Park has paid 40 consecutive years of
uninterrupted regular, quarterly cash dividends, without ever
skipping a dividend payment or reducing the amount of the
dividend.
The Company has paid $601.1 million in cash
dividends, or $29.35 per share, since the beginning of the
Company’s 2005 fiscal year.
Yesterday’s closing price of Park’s stock on the
New York Stock Exchange was $13.46 per share. Based upon that
closing price, the current yield of Park’s $0.50 per share annual
regular cash dividend is 3.71%.
Park Aerospace Corp. develops and manufactures
solution and hot-melt advanced composite materials used to produce
composite structures for the global aerospace markets. Park’s
advanced composite materials include film adhesives (Aeroadhere®)
and lightning strike protection materials (Electroglide®). Park
offers an array of composite materials specifically designed for
hand lay-up or automated fiber placement (AFP) manufacturing
applications. Park’s advanced composite materials are used to
produce primary and secondary structures for jet engines, large and
regional transport aircraft, military aircraft, Unmanned Aerial
Vehicles (UAVs commonly referred to as “drones”), business jets,
general aviation aircraft and rotary wing aircraft. Park also
offers specialty ablative materials for rocket motors and nozzles
and specially designed materials for radome applications. As a
complement to Park’s advanced composite materials offering, Park
designs and fabricates composite parts, structures and assemblies
and low volume tooling for the aerospace industry. Target markets
for Park’s composite parts and structures (which include Park’s
proprietary composite SigmaStrut™ and AlphaStrut™ product lines)
are, among others, prototype and development aircraft, special
mission aircraft, spares for legacy military and civilian aircraft
and exotic spacecraft. Park’s objective is to do what others are
